TASK 3 COMPONENTS OF BLOOD AND TRANSPORT OF OXYGEN Blood components are red cells‚ white cells‚ platelets and plasma. These can be put to different uses. RED BLOOD CELLS Red blood cell also known as erythrocytes make up 45% of blood volume lacks nucleus and contains the oxygen-carrying protein haemoglobin‚ which is a pigment that gives whole blood its red colour. Erythrocytes are produced inside of red bone marrow. Its main function is to distribute oxygen to body tissue‚ and carry waste
